GENERAL
The advantages of Coriolis mass-flow measurement are self-evident. It comes as no surprise, therefore, to find that this principle is used in a huge range of industry sectors, including pharmaceuticals, chemicals and petrochemicals, oil and gas, food, and also in custody transfer applications in general.
Virtually all fluids can be measured: cleaning agents and solvents, fuels, vegetable oils, animal fats, latex, silicon oils, alcohol, fruit solutions, toothpaste, vinegar, ketchup, mayonnaise, gases, liquefied gases, etc.
One for all - multivariable metering. The ability to measure several process variables all at the same time opens up completely new application fields. Mass flow, density and temperature (the primary measured variables) can be used to derive other variables such as volume flow, solid contents, concentrations, and complex density functions. |

| TRANSMİTTERS |
 |
| |
Unified operating concept, flexible outputs, software packages, Fieldbus interface, Ex-approvals and much more - all a matter of course for Promass transmitters.
Promass 40
- Cost-effective transmitter for low-end applications
- No local operating interface
Promass 80
- Transmitter for all standard applications
- Two-line, backlit display
- Pushbutton controls
Promass 83
- With extended functionality suitable for special applications
- Four-line, backlit display
- Touch Control" operation from outside
- Viscosity measurement
- Measures pulsating flow
- F-Chip (software upgrade options): filling and dosing, density/concentration functions (standard density,°Brix, °Baumé, °API, °Balling, °Plato), advanced diagnostics
- HistoROM / T-DAT: Data memory for device parameters.
Promass 84
- For custody transfer
- Approvals for PTB and NMi, more approvals in preparation
- With extended functionality suitable for special applications
- Four-line, backlit display
- "Touch Control" operation from outside
- Measures pulsating flow
- HistoROM / T-DAT: Data memory for device parameters |

| SENSORS |
 |
| |
The Promass sensors covers a very wide range of requirements. The choice of materials, process connections, hygienic versions, accessories etc. is correspondingly broad.
Accuracy: typically ±0.1% of reading (mass flow, liquids).
Promass A
- For very low flow rates and high pressure, DN 1...4 (1/24...1/8"), up to PN 400 (5800 psi)
- Tube materials: Stainless steel, Alloy C-22
- Also for custody transfer
Promass E
- Cost-effective sensor for low-end applications,
- DN 8...50 (3/8...2")
- Tube material: Stainless steel
Promass F
- For universal use, DN 8...250 (3/8...10")
- Tube material: Stainless steel, Alloy C-22
- High-temperature version up to 350 °C (660 °F)
- Also for custody transfer
Promass H
- Single-tube system especially for chemically agressive fluids, DN 8...50 (3/8...2")
- Tube material: Zirconium
Promass I
- Straight, easily cleanable single-tube system for hygienic applications, DN 8...80 (3/8...3")
- Tube material: Titanium
- Viscosity measurement (optional)
Promass M
- For high pressures up to 350 bar (5076 psi), DN 8...80 (3/8...3")
- Tube material: Titanium
- Also for custody transfer
Promass P
- Single-tube hygienic sensor for life sciences industries, DN 8...50 (3/8...2")
- Complying with industry standards, e.g. ASME, BPE, ISPE, FDA, EHEDG and 3A
- Tube material: Stainless steel
Promass S
- Single-tube hygienic sensor for the food industry, DN 8...50 (3/8...2")
- Standard approvals: 3A, EHEDG, FDA and SIL2
- Tube material: Stainless steel |
